Output 6895251a38c97db2af9783eed00be7596579923418362325cac8121db8f7759f:1

value
159102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a9f75a9597b3fb15435084fae217bbaf1ef1e8c OP_EQUAL
address
3EKzCTuNNRkujMjrt6YoDzMVD6E2eGmHzy
transaction
6895251a38c97db2af9783eed00be7596579923418362325cac8121db8f7759f
spent
true